What Is Buffalo Mold and Why It Matters
Buffalo mold (“Bipolaris spp.”) is a dark, velvety fungus that thrives in damp indoor environments, especially on building materials like drywall, wood, and insulation. Unlike some surface mold, buffalo mold can penetrate porous substrates, making it harder to eradicate. Exposure may cause respiratory irritation, allergic reactions, and, in rare cases, infections, particularly for immunocompromised individuals. Prompt, thorough remediation protects health and preserves property value.

How to Identify Buffalo Mold Early
Early detection hinges on visual cues and moisture monitoring:
- Appearance: Dark brown to black colonies with a powdery or fuzzy texture.
- Location: Common in bathrooms, basements, crawl spaces, and any area with water leaks or high humidity.
- Smell: A musty, earthy odor that intensifies in humid conditions.
- Testing: Professional mold‑assessment kits or laboratory analysis confirm the species.
Step‑by‑Step Buffalo Mold Remediation Process
Effective remediation follows a systematic, safety‑first approach. The following steps are widely endorsed by the EPA, CDC, and professional mold‑remediation associations.
1. Safety Preparation
Wear N‑95 respirators or higher‑grade masks, disposable gloves, goggles, and protective clothing. Isolate the affected area with plastic sheeting to prevent spores from spreading.
2. Containment and Air Filtration
Set up negative‑pressure containment using exhaust fans with HEPA filters. Run portable HEPA air scrubbers for at least 30 minutes per hour of work.
3. Moisture Control
Identify and fix the water source—repair leaks, improve drainage, or install dehumidifiers to maintain indoor humidity below 50 %.
4. Removal of Contaminated Materials
Discard porous materials that cannot be fully cleaned, such as:
- Drywall or plaster with visible growth
- Carpet and padding
- Insulation batts
- Ceiling tiles
Seal these items in double‑bagged, heavy‑duty trash bags before disposal.
5. Cleaning Surfaces
For non‑porous surfaces, scrub with a detergent solution, then apply a biocide approved for indoor use (e.g., a 10 % bleach solution or commercial mold‑kill product). Rinse and dry thoroughly.
6. Post‑Remediation Verification
Conduct a clearance test using air sampling or surface swabs to ensure spore counts are back to baseline levels. A certified indoor‑environment professional should sign off.
Typical Costs and Timeframes
Remediation expenses vary based on extent, location, and local labor rates. Below is a consolidated estimate from multiple industry sources (EPA, HomeAdvisor, and professional mold‑remediation firms) as of 2024.
| Metric | Estimate or Range | Context |
|---|---|---|
| Inspection & Testing | $300‑$800 | Includes visual inspection, moisture mapping, and lab analysis. |
| Containment Setup | $500‑$1,200 | Plastic sheeting, negative‑pressure fans, and HEPA units. |
| Material Removal | $1,200‑$4,500 | Depends on square footage and material type. |
| Cleaning & Disinfection | $800‑$2,000 | Non‑porous surfaces and limited‑damage areas. |
| Post‑Remediation Testing | $200‑$600 | Air clearance and surface verification. |
| Total Project Cost | $3,000‑$9,000 | Average residential job; larger commercial projects can exceed $20,000. |
| Typical Duration | 3‑7 days | From initial containment to final clearance. |
Preventing Future Buffalo Mold Growth
Prevention is more cost‑effective than remediation. Implement these long‑term strategies:
- Maintain indoor humidity below 50 % using dehumidifiers in basements and bathrooms.
- Ensure proper ventilation; install exhaust fans in wet areas.
- Repair roof leaks, plumbing failures, and foundation cracks promptly.
- Use mold‑resistant building materials (e.g., green board drywall, treated wood).
- Schedule annual inspections in high‑risk zones.
When to Call Professional Remediation Experts
Consider hiring certified professionals if:
- The affected area exceeds 10 sq ft.
- Visible growth is on structural components like beams or insulation.
- Occupants experience persistent health symptoms.
- You lack proper safety equipment or training.
Professional firms provide insurance‑backed guarantees, proper disposal, and documented clearance reports—essential for real‑estate transactions.
Frequently Asked Questions
Can I use household bleach to kill buffalo mold?
Bleach works on non‑porous surfaces but cannot penetrate deep into porous materials where buffalo mold often resides. For extensive contamination, professional biocides and removal are recommended.
Is buffalo mold more dangerous than other indoor molds?
All indoor molds can trigger allergies, but buffalo mold produces mycotoxins that may cause more severe respiratory irritation. Its ability to degrade building materials also makes it uniquely destructive.
Will insurance cover mold remediation?
Coverage varies. Standard homeowners policies may cover mold caused by sudden water damage (e.g., burst pipe) but often exclude gradual‑onset mold. Review your policy and consider a rider for mold.
